MAGISTRATE'S COURT.

, Friday, February 11* 1876. (Before, W. Lawrence Simpson, Esq., R.M.) PI Paterson, charged with assault by J. Jackson, was fined,2os, with costs. .'. N. Campion, brought up on remand, charged with.being of unsound mind, was discharged. '• <"' -'■" 'civil oases. '' ' R. Kidd v. A. Olson. for £6 lis. Adjourned for 14 days,—expenses to abide result of action. ■. ■ - t.'ii Goodger iv Starkey.—Claim for £6 Os 6d, saddlery work and goods.. Defendant did not dispute the items, but pleaded that only portion of the debt (£3 ss) was due to Mr Goodger, and this amoudt rhad been paid into Court. The other portion of the claim (£2 15s 6d) was contracted with' Mr Vause, the advertised proprietor of the saddlery business. He produced copy of the local paper, wherein the saddlery business was advertised as! belonging to G. H. Vause, although his bill had been rendered as ''debtor to G. W. Goodger." The Magistrate deprecated the syßtem or style under .which Mr Goodger's business was conducted, and gave judgment for £6 8s 6d. • no ,h Monday, February 14. (Before D. A. Jolly , '-Esq., Mayor, and James 'HazleU f Esq. } J.P.) John Moroney, charged with being drunk and disorderly, was fined 40s, with the alternative of 48 hours' imprisonment; and for making use of obscene language a penalty of 20s, or ■24 hours, was imposed. > The same individual was charged with assaulting his wife. The. charge was fully proved, and accused bound, over to keep the peace,— himself in £2O, and two sureties of £ 1.0 each.
